Neutron Stadium
================
This section contains information on policies and procedures for the so called
Neutron Stadium. The Neutron Stadium is the list of projects that show up in
the OpenStack `Governance Document <https://governance.openstack.org/tc/reference/projects/neutron.html>`_.
The list includes projects that the Neutron PTL and core team are directly
involved in, and manage on a day to day basis. To do so, the PTL and team
ensure that common practices and guidelines are followed throughout the
Stadium, for all aspects that pertain software development, from inception,
to coding, testing, documentation and more.
The Stadium is not to be intended as a VIP club for OpenStack networking
projects, or an upper tier within OpenStack. It is simply the list of projects
the Neutron team and PTL claim responsibility for when producing Neutron
deliverables throughout the release `cycles <https://github.com/openstack/releases>`_.
